RSS Renewal Workshop - 2027-2028 Accreditation Cycle

June 3, 2026 to September 30, 2026

At your Regularly Scheduled Series (RSS) Renewal Workshop, we will discuss topics related to accrediting your series in the coming 2-year accreditation cycle.

Learning Objectives:

  1. Describe recent updates related to accreditation compliance, including conflict-of-interest requirements, strategies to support change, and highlights of the commendation criteria.
  2. Explain how artificial intelligence can be used responsibly to enhance RSS planning.
  3. Apply greater confidence and clarity to the RSS planning process and renewal documentation.
  4. Discuss current experiences with RSS planning and insights for the next cycle of collaborative planning.

Accreditation Statement

In support of improving patient care, the University of Wisconsin–Madison ICEP is jointly accredited by the Accreditation Council for Continuing Medical Education (ACCME), the Accreditation Council for Pharmacy Education (ACPE), and the American Nurses Credentialing Center (ANCC) to provide continuing education for the healthcare team.

Commission on Dietetic Registration (CDR)
Commission on Dietetic Registration logoCompletion of the RD/DTR profession specific or IPCE activity awards CPEUs (One IPCE credit = One CPEU). If the activity is dietetics-related but not targeted to RDs or DTRs, CPEUs may be claimed which are commensurate with participation in contact hours (One 60-minute hour = 1 CPEU). RDs and DTRs are to select activity type 102 in their Activity Log. Sphere and Competency selection is at the learner's discretion.
